The study on the creep mechanical properties of normal and avascular necrosis of the femoral head(ANFH) is necessary for artificial joint research and joint replacement. In this paper, we measured the creep values of femur. Sixteen experimental fresh femurs were taken from 8 normal male people, aged from 22 to 28 years old, and from 8 male patients, aged from 28 to 56 years old, after artificial joint replacement. Under temperature (36.5±0.5)℃, each specimen was tested with Daojin electronical experimental machine when the acceleration of stress was 0.5MPa/s. In total 7200s period, one hundred experimental data were collected and used for drawing the creep curves and processing the creep parameter. The experiments indicated the creep velocities of all samples were quicker in the early 600s period, and it became slow later until immovably at 7200s. During 7200s, the maximum creep value of pathological femoral head was 0.61%, that was lower than 0.85% of the normal femoral head(P<0.05). It is proved that the creep parameter changes after femoral head femoral head is necrotic.
